What is CVE-2018-25135?
The AIM CrossChex Standard version 4.3.6.0 from Anviz is vulnerable to CSV injection. This security flaw allows attackers to insert malicious formulas into user import fields such as 'Name', 'Gender', or 'Position'. When these fields are processed by Microsoft Excel, they can trigger the execution of arbitrary commands, leading to potential exploitation of the affected system. The ease of crafting these payloads poses a significant risk to data integrity and confidentiality within user management functionalities.
